Introduction to Baby Belts
Baby belts, also known as kids pant belts, are essential accessories designed for children aged 1-10 years old. These belts come in various styles and materials, catering to both boys and girls. They serve multiple purposes, including securing pants, enhancing fashion sense, and providing comfort.
What is a Baby Belt?
A baby belt is a small, adjustable accessory worn around the waist to hold up children's pants. These belts are usually made from elastic materials, making them comfortable and easy to wear. They come in different sizes and designs to cater to various age groups, such as three-year-old belts, four-year-old belts, and five-year-old child belts.
Benefits of Using Baby Belts
Using baby belts offers several advantages for children and parents alike. These include:
- Improved fit and comfort: Baby belts ensure that pants stay securely in place, preventing them from sagging or falling down.
- Fashion statement: With various designs and colors available, baby belts can add a stylish touch to any outfit.
- Ease of use: The elastic material allows for easy adjustment, making it simple for children to wear and take off their belts independently.

Care and Maintenance of Baby Belts
To ensure that your child's baby belt lasts for years to come, proper care and maintenance are essential.
Cleaning and Storing Baby Belts
To keep your child's baby belt clean and well-maintained, follow these steps:
- Remove any dirt or stains by wiping the belt with a damp cloth.
- Allow the belt to air dry completely before storing it.
- Store the belt in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
